A lot of digital cameras store the metadata as EXIF. I could not find any CPAN modules mentioning EXIF, but there is a unix utility (called, quite originally, 'exif') which can read this data, and its output could easily be parsed. You can check it out at http://sourceforge.net/projects/libexif Update: as the previous poster mentioned, there's Image::Info, which actually does use EXIF for jpeg images.
